Filtering Beyond Tags🔹 Attribute-Based Selectionsoup.find_all("img", src=True) soup.find_all("a", id="main-link") 👉 Key Insight You’re no longer just finding tags—you’re filtering structured conditions3. Using Regular Expressions for Precision🔹 Regex in BeautifulSoupUse Regular Expressions for advanced filtering:import re soup.find_all("a", href=re.compile("wiki")) 🔹 What This Enables Match patterns in URLs Filter partial text Detect structured formats 4.
